If I MUST make such a system, here is how I would work it:
Each trial would be broken down into "Acts". Each Act would have different "Danger zones" in it.
During each Act, if you enter at least one Danger Zone and use a power on a target (not yourself) in combat mode, you earn credit for being active during that Act. The more Acts you're active in, the more likely you are to get a good table at the end.
Example: BAF.
First Act: Clearing the Warworks. All spawn locations are Danger Zones.
Second Act: Defeat Nightstar. The entire inside of the BAF is a Danger Zone, as you don't know where she'll be pulled to for the fight.
Third Act: Prisoner Escape. Areas along the escape paths are Danger Zones.
Fourth Act: Defeat Seige. Again, the entire inside of the BAF is a Danger Zone.
Fifth Act: Defeat Seige and Nightstar. Once more, the entire BAF is the Danger Zone.
You could still beat this system, but it would at least require you to do something and move around some. -

Virtue has been known to spawn a second Pocket D on a weekday night, just from all the people RPing in it. I've already seen leagues having to jump from D to D, trying to get everyone in the same instance, just like they have to in other zones.
As to why do people RP in the D? It's actually for the same reason people form leagues there. It's a Co-Op zone that's easy to get to, and has much less lag than the War Zone. It's not ideal for all the RP that goes on there, but to interact with people on the other side, it's the best choice we have. -
